Rochard 11-09-2014 01:31 PM

I live in Northern California, near Sacramento. I love it here. I live on the outer edge of the suburbs. We have a local mall, Target, etc, yet a low crime rate. The weather here is great, summers get hot winters are mild, cold but never any snow. We have some traffic but not much. We are also very close to Sacramento, and we are also close to San Francisco, Tahoe, and Reno.

I love it here.
